the (8) cxB3590 36v, 3500k CD bin $398, HLG-186H-C1400B $134, Chip Lok LED Holders, Lidel Reflector w/ lens and holder $200, Fans $30, heat sink $90, 12v/12w 1a LDD fan driver $12, 18 Far Red Leds $54, lpc-35-700 $17, plus $100 S&H, and tools, wire, paste, connectors, etc. aboout $1000 for 400-800w led light.

The (4) cxa3590 72v, 5000k, CD bin $280, HLG-185H-C700B $67, Chip Lok LED holder, reflector w holder and lens $100, Fan $15, heat sink $50, fan driver $12, S&H $50, about %524 for 200-400w led light.
